Printing from Photoshop
Printing from Photoshop
You can print images in the Adobe RGB color space that you have created in Photoshop, the Adobe Systems pho-
to retouching application. Using the dedicated Photoshop printer driver plug-in (provided with the printer) makes it
easy to print Adobe RGB images more attractively.
•
Using the Plug-in to Print
The imagePROGRAF Print Plug-In for Photoshop is a dedicated plug-in provided with the printer that you can
load in Photoshop and customize for your printing needs. By using the plug-in, you can print while preserving
the 16-bit RGB data from Photoshop without losing the exceptional color gradations of original image. Some of
the settings and customizations available in the plug-in are as follows.
•
Automatic detection of the color space (sRGB or Adobe RGB) for automatic selection of the optimal pro-
file. This feature eliminates the need to complete intricate settings when printing Adobe RGB images.
•
Advanced gray adjustment, including adjustment of tone curves, in addition to an array of standard adjust-
ments for color balance, brightness, contrast, highlight, and shadow.
